“…Costal cartilage is hyaline cartilage and shows phenotypic similarities to articular cartilage 3 ; hence, it can be another source for autologous graft in the reconstruction of articular cartilage, 4 - 6 external ears, 7 and the trachea. 8 The costal osteochondral junction has been employed to treat osteochondral impair not only in small joints such as the interphalangeal joint 9 and temporomandibular joints 10 but also in the elbows 11 , 12 and wrists. 13 The clinical results were satisfactory.…”

“…Sato et al [12] reported a significant improvement in joint mobility in nine PIP reconstructions with autologous costochondral grafts. Zappaterra et al [28] confirmed these results in four patients with a mean arc of mobility of 20°-50°. However, this donor area is at risk of pneumothorax, even though this risk is minimal when the correct approach is carried out.…”
